Barriers related to childhood vaccination–Western Area Urban, Sierra Leone, 2018
| Meaning unit | Category | Subthemes | Themes |
| Asking husband for money | Preparing for the journey and getting to the clinic | Practical constraints | Barriers related to childhood vaccination |
| Juggling different household duties | |||
| Competing priorities | |||
| Time taken to get to the clinic | |||
| Wasting time at the clinic | Inconveniences at the clinic | ||
| Rush to arrive first and seen first | |||
| Crowding at the clinic | |||
| Very long wait at larger health facilities | |||
| Spent a day and nothing happened | |||
| Wasting caregiver’s time | |||
| Not respecting caregivers | Feeling disrespected by health workers | Negative experiences with health workers | |
| Shouting at caregivers | |||
| Paying for the card | Monetary expectations | ||
| Paying for free drugs | |||
| Paying for weighing | |||
| Payment as punishment | |||
| Bad care without payment | |||
| Health workers should stop demanding money | |||
| Health worker don’t appreciate less than Le 2000 | |||
| Health workers withholding free drugs | |||
| Baby crying throughout the night | Vaccine side effects | Safety concerns | |
| Baby gets ‘lazy’ for few hours | |||
| Fever in baby | |||
| Swelling at injection site | |||
| Side effects only for some vaccines | |||
| Rub onion on swollen injection site | |||
| Avoiding abnormalities from vaccine | |||
| Afraid of vaccine side effects |
